
Most logistics managers assume freight delays happen in transit, but the reality is that a significant portion of freight forwarding delays are locked in before a single pallet leaves the dock. Incomplete documentation, slow carrier responses, and fragmented booking workflows create friction that compounds quietly until a departure window slips. For businesses in Ontario and Quebec that depend on predictable delivery cycles, these pre-shipment failures are not just inconvenient, they directly affect customer satisfaction and operational costs. The freight forwarding process itself is often where the problem lives.
The freight forwarding process involves several handoffs that happen before cargo moves: quote requests, carrier selection, documentation submission, dispatch confirmation, and pickup scheduling. Each one is a potential failure point, and most of them are invisible until something goes wrong.
Documentation errors are among the most consistent causes of pre-shipment delays, yet they are rarely treated with the urgency they deserve. A missing field on a bill of lading, an incorrect weight or freight class, or an incomplete consignee address can stall a pickup by 24 to 48 hours while corrections are processed. For cross-border freight, the stakes are even higher. Canadian customs documentation requirements are strict, and a single missing declaration can flag a shipment before it reaches the first checkpoint. The instinct is to blame carriers for delays, but in many cases, the issue originates in the shipper's own intake process.
Beyond paperwork, how freight forwarding agents and carriers communicate is often the silent driver of pre-shipment delays. Traditional freight booking workflows still rely heavily on phone calls and email chains. A quote request goes out and then sits in an inbox waiting for a carrier rep to respond. If that response takes four hours, and corrections require another round of back-and-forth, the shipping window has narrowed considerably before any truck is dispatched. Freight forwarding companies that operate on legacy communication models introduce this lag structurally, not as an exception.

The booking stage is where pre-shipment delays are either caught and corrected or silently passed forward. An inefficient booking process does not just slow things down in the moment, it removes the visibility needed to catch errors before they escalate into missed pickups.
When logistics teams manage quotes across multiple spreadsheets, email threads, and carrier portals, the probability of a booking error increases with every step. Accurate shipment data is what carriers use to assign capacity and schedule pickups. When that data is scattered or manually re-entered across systems, discrepancies appear, and those discrepancies require resolution time that does not exist in a tight shipping schedule. For businesses doing regular LTL freight moves in Ontario or Quebec, even one miscommunicated detail per week creates a compounding backlog that is difficult to unwind without a process overhaul. Forwarding and logistics workflows built around manual processes almost always have this fragmentation baked in.
Platforms that centralize quoting, booking, and carrier communication remove the handoff failures that cause pre-shipment friction. When quote requests go to multiple carriers simultaneously and responses return within minutes, logistics managers can compare rates and transit times and confirm a booking without waiting for a phone call or an email thread to resolve. Automated dispatch alerts notify both the shipper and the carrier the moment a booking is confirmed, which eliminates the ambiguity that leads to missed pickups. Digital freight platforms also create a single source of truth for shipment data, so there is no risk of re-entry errors between systems. In-platform carrier chat functions take this a step further by allowing direct communication with dispatch teams without leaving the booking environment, which reduces resolution time for last-minute changes or clarifications before pickup.
Understanding where freight forwarding delays originate is only useful if it drives a change in how shipments are prepared and booked. The operational fix is not complicated, but it requires consistency across documentation, communication, and carrier selection.
The most reliable way to prevent documentation-based delays is to standardize the shipment intake process so that required fields are validated before a booking is submitted. This means enforcing data checks on freight weight, dimensions, class, and consignee details at the point of entry rather than discovering errors when a carrier rejects the pickup. Businesses that implement checklists or intake templates for common shipment types see a measurable reduction in same-day corrections and last-minute documentation scrambles. For high-volume shippers, this kind of standardization is what separates a reliable carrier connection workflow from one that generates firefighting on a weekly basis.
The freight forwarding service a business chooses shapes how much pre-shipment friction it will absorb. A freight forwarder operating through manual processes and opaque pricing models introduces delays by design, not by accident. Platforms like Truxweb are built specifically to compress the time between booking request and confirmed dispatch, connecting shippers directly with vetted carriers and surfacing competitive rates within minutes. The end-to-end shipping visibility offered by modern platforms also means businesses can see exactly where a shipment stands at every stage, including the pre-departure window. That visibility alone prevents a significant share of delays by giving logistics teams the information they need to intervene before a pickup window closes.
Pre-shipment failures in freight forwarding are common, preventable, and often invisible until they have already cost a business a delivery window. Documentation gaps, slow carrier communication, and fragmented booking workflows are the root causes, and each one has a direct operational fix. Businesses that standardize their intake processes, demand faster carrier responses, and choose platforms with real-time tracking and dispatch automation will consistently outperform those still running freight on email and phone calls. The goal is not just to move freight, it is to move it without losing hours to preventable friction before the truck is even scheduled. For SMBs in Canada that need reliable LTL shipping without the overhead of legacy freight forwarding, Truxweb offers the tools to book faster, ship smarter, and stop delays before they start.
Ready to cut pre-shipment delays out of your freight forwarding process? Start your first instant quote on Truxweb and see how fast a confirmed booking can be.
The most common causes include documentation errors on the bill of lading, freight class misclassification, incomplete consignee details, and slow carrier communication during the booking stage, all of which stall departure windows before any truck is dispatched.
In Canada, freight forwarding services coordinate the movement of goods between shippers and carriers by managing booking, documentation, and transit logistics, with LTL shipments being especially common for SMBs in Ontario and Quebec that ship smaller, regular freight volumes.
Freight forwarding agents who rely on manual processes, phone-based communication, and email quote chains introduce structural lag into the booking workflow, meaning delays are built into the process rather than caused by individual errors.
Freight forwarding focuses specifically on coordinating the movement of cargo between origin and destination through carrier relationships and documentation management, while logistics is a broader term that covers the full spectrum of supply chain planning, inventory management, and distribution strategy.
Digital freight forwarding platforms reduce pre-shipment delays by centralizing quote requests, automating dispatch alerts, validating shipment data at the point of entry, and enabling direct shipper-to-carrier communication, all of which compress the time between booking and confirmed pickup.